Have yet to see any of the financial press suggest an increase of the loonie against the greenback, but many warn of conditions that can lead to a drop of the C$ against the US$. So yes, if playing it safe, probably better to pay off now.
 
This is sort of what I did as I faced similar concerns last year. Buy some US money now, hold onto it, and if our dollar goes down, then you can use that US money to pay your trip and you won't have lost anything. If our dollar goes up, you can pay it off with the better exchange rate, and with the money you purchased now... well that can be your tip/spending money when you get there?
